What Is Fiverr? Is It Legit?
Starting this Fiverr review, we have to answer a burning question – is it legit? Well, first of all, it IS legit. If you do a bit of digging, which you won’t have to thanks to our review, you’ll see this is one of the largest freelancing platforms.
This platform helps two types of people. Freelancers looking for work and those who need work done. Fiverr calls these people sellers and buyers respectively. One type of people is selling services, while the other buys those services.
According to our experience, Fiverr is legit. This is first-hand information. Many of our team members do occasional work on Fiverr and we found some of our members through this site. However, before you start chasing a career on this site, read our review.
How Does It Work?
Okay, so Fiverr works in two ways. When you first visit the site, you’ll have the option to join the platform. Click on Join in the top-right corner and you’ll be prompted to make a new account. Users can sign in with third-party services such as:
- Apple
Select one, sign in, and your account will be created. By default, you’re a buyer, which means you’ll be greeted by the Gigs screen. “Gigs” is a word for jobs on Fiverr, which means you’ll be able to get services from some of the most talented freelancers.
The platform offers gigs from a variety of areas like graphics/design, writing/translation, digital marketing, consulting, programming/tech, business, audio/music, and others. If you’re a buyer, you’re all set up. Pick the freelancer you want for the job and you’re set.

Additionally, buyers can use the search bar to find the service they want. Fiverr’s search engine is impeccable and will help you find what you need in seconds. For instance, you can search for something specific – a logo for a fashion company.
Type in “fashion logo design” and voila – the site will find 22,000+ results. Amazing! But what if you’re a seller and just want to sell your services? In that case, click on your profile icon in the upper-right part of the screen and select “Become a Seller.”
You’ll now have to create a seller account and provide a detailed description of your skills. Essentially, you’ll have to create a new gig, which, if you’re lucky, will get noticed by those in need of your work. We’ll cover this process in our Fiverr review in one of the following parts.
How to Find Freelancers on Fiverr?
If you need work done, Fiverr is perhaps the most intuitive site you can use. Finding freelancers here is extremely easy but ultimately comes down to your preferences. In this Fiverr review, we’ll explain how to find the best freelancer according to your needs.
Finding Freelancers Yourself
Finding people for your job yourself is the best way to go. You’ll see that Fiverr offers a few basic filters to help you out. However, you first need to pick the category. Let’s say you need a Logo Design. You’ll choose this category and then select a sub-category.
In our case, that was a Minimalist Logo Design. Now, Fiverr will display the best-selling services but you can apply filters such as:
- Logo Options
- Seller Details
- Budget
- Delivery Time
Logically, these filters won’t be the same for every field of work – this is just one example. From here, you can alter each filter to meet your needs and Fiverr will simultaneously show you the services according to your filters.
Once you click on the gig, you’ll see the seller’s profile with his/her reviews and packages – we’ll discuss these later. Select the package you want, customize it under “Order Options”, and pay for the gig. Before you do that, you can contact the seller.

Here, you can discuss details, attach files, and ensure the seller understands your requirements. We recommend doing that before paying. If you have it all cleared out, pay for the service and let the seller do his/her job. As you can see, it’s very simple.
Later in this Fiverr review for 2025, we’ll explain how to set up your payment method. We’ll also mention the option to find Pro Services from hand-picked freelancers. These top-rated freelancers provide exquisite work and usually have the highest rating.
They are, however, more expensive and might not be what you need if you’re on a budget.
Letting Freelancers Give You Offers
The platform allows for a unique way of finding freelancers, which is to let the platform find them. When using this feature, you have to provide a project title and explain, in 2,000 characters, the work you want to complete.

Fiverr allows you to attach files and select the category that fits your project. From here, you’ll add your budget and the time in which you want the project to be completed. In a while, your inbox will be filled with sellers that Fiverr found for you.
The process will be the same from here. You’ll get in touch with the seller, discuss the terms of the project, agree on the price, and get your work done. One more thing – Fiverr can also be tailored to your needs by providing a bit more information about yourself.

This information is about your business, the industry you’re in, your business type, your role in that business, etc. Once these parameters are in place, Fiverr will display gigs that fit the description the best. Quite a neat addition.
Finding Work on Fiverr As a Freelancer
In this Fiverr review, we’ll analyze what it takes to find work on this website. As said, by default, you’ll be a buyer but if you click on your profile icon and click on “Become a Seller“, you’ll have the option to build and customize your seller profile.
When talking about building your profile, Fiverr will require a profile picture, display name, full name, and a 600-character description of your work experience. Also, you’ll need to add the language you’re speaking and then move on to Professional Info.
Fiverr requires you to add your skills, occupation, education, and certification. Some of these aren’t mandatory and you can skip them – the last two, in particular. Finally, provide your email and phone number and you’re set.
Creating Your Gig
Selles operate through gigs that they offer to their clients. Usually, they begin with “I will” and then you have to describe what you’ll do. For example, “I will write you a complete nutrition plan based on your needs.” Select a category and add a few keywords after that.

Now, you have to define your pricing and packages. Fiverr allows for three tiers; Basic, Standard, and Premium. If you don’t want to offer packages, you can disable the option and have just one offer. This will depend on your gig type.

Either way, this is just one of many steps. Once the pricing structure is completed, you’ll have to add an FAQ, description, requirements, and a gallery of images if you want. For instance, if you’re doing logo design, you can add some of your magnum opus works.
After you’re done, Fiverr will let you publish the gig and start working once someone gets in touch with you. An excellent thing is that the platform allows you to add a video presentation, where you can talk more about your services and introduce yourself.
If you’re not shy, this is going to be the icing on the cake.
Some Tips for Finding Work on Fiverr
Finding work on Fiverr in 2025 is incredibly difficult, which is one of our main critiques in today’s review. 7-8 years ago, one of our team members made an account and posted one simple gig to see how well it’ll do. He then forgot about it completely.
However, after randomly remembering it and going to Fiverr again, he saw 3 people interested in the gig he offered. Alas, that was like 2-3 weeks later and these people already found their freelancer, so it was way too late.
In other words, he could start working in 2-3 weeks, which nowadays, won’t be so simple. Fiverr is SO vast that working your way up can be tedious. But you don’t have to struggle so much if you give it your best shot. Here are a few helpful tips.
Use an Enticing Gig Title
Gig titles are extremely important in our book. Fiverr allows you to use only 80 characters, so think about what you’ll do with them. Attractive titles sell more and oftentimes, shorter titles attract more attention than longer titles.
Price the Gig Reasonably
When it comes to pricing, we all value our work. We know you’d like to get paid for your hard work immediately but if you’re new to Fiverr, you’re incognito. No one knows about you. No one knows how capable you are. You’re – no offense – no one.
That’s why your gigs should come with a reasonable price tag that you’ll over time, increase. As your experience goes up and you complete more projects, you can slowly increase the price if your clients are satisfied with the work.
Include a Video Presentation
We know this is a nightmare for you introverts but in our experience, video presentations make you look more professional. You can do this in many ways but we recommend writing a script and then using a teleprompter to help you stick to it fully.
The video shouldn’t be 10 minutes long. It should be a short but concise presentation of your gig and a bit about yourself to connect with people more easily. Find a decent background, dress properly, and record a presentation – you’ll see the results quickly.
Boast About Your Most Ambitious Projects
In this Fiverr analysis, we’ll mention that bragging about your ambitious projects is great. You can do this in your video presentation or gig/profile description. Showcase your best work and if suitable, add images of your previous work in the gallery.
This will signal to buyers that you’re experienced and ready to tackle new challenges.
Don’t Forget About Packages
Finally, we advise using packages whenever possible. For some gigs, that’s unsuitable but for the majority, it is. As explained, these are service tiers that allow buyers to choose the one they deem useful. A fixed gig might not suit everyone’s needs.

For one, a buyer might not need everything you offer in it, yet, the price might also be higher. Two, having a fixed-price gig means you’re not flexible enough and a buyer might have a specific requirement that, on paper, you don’t offer.
With packages, you can give your buyers more leeway to choose. These packages include various parameters, such as delivery time, price, ongoing support, and many others. Crafting reasonably priced packages takes time but nothing worthy comes quickly!
Fiverr Pro Review: What Is It?
On this platform, you’ll find something called Fiverr Pro. Unlike Upwork which has two subscription plan tiers and charges you for a higher-tier account, Fiverr Pro is free. In this Fiverr review, we’ll go over it and explain how it works.
First of all, Fiverr Pro is made for buyers and is a service for finding freelancer services. This time, you’ll be working with certified professionals who will likely charge you higher but simultaneously provide higher-quality services.
The difference between Fiverr and its Pro offering is displayed in the screenshot below. Both are free, as you see but the Pro version offers more payment methods, team collaboration tools, and unlimited users per account. This makes finding eligible freelancers simpler.

Interestingly, Fiverr Pro includes a business success manager and project management services for eligible users. If you have an account on Fiverr, it doesn’t matter because you’ll have to sign up for another account with a different email.
In our experience, Fiverr Pro makes a difference if you want to get the most out of your business. You’ll surely pay slightly more but the level of service is high. Also, freelancers can become Pros through an invitation by Fiverr’s recruitment team.

Fiverr Learn
This part of the website is incredibly useful for sellers. If you lack skill in a certain field of work, here, you can complete courses held by the world’s leading experts. Fiverr Learn allows you to participate in marketing, writing, business, and many other courses.

They’re not free but in our opinion, they shouldn’t be given their usefulness later on. With every completed course, Fiverr will assign you a badge of completion visible on your profile. This will help you immensely in the employment process as a seller.
When a buyer notices your investment in knowledge and skill, he/she will likely be interested in your services more. Fiverr Learn allows you to learn TONS of new stuff from different experts and courses vary in price. They usually start at just around $30.
However, longer, and more extensive courses can cost close to $100 and sometimes above. For instance, we found an incredibly useful “Complete Freelancing Guide” at under $95, which lasts nearly 3 hours. It’s filled to the brim with nifty advice and tips.

Fiverr Review of Payments and Fees
We all love working as long as we get paid – otherwise, it makes no sense. So, how does Fiverr work regarding payments and fees? Fees first. Simply put, there’s a flat 20% commission fee for every transaction as a seller. Let us explain.
If a buyer pays $100 for your service, you’ll receive $80 after the job is complete. Fiverr also takes a 20% fee for so-called tips. Tips are when the buyer pays you on top of the agreed price if he/she is very satisfied with your work.
Fiverr also includes a service fee, which is 5.5% at the time of testing. A service fee applies to buyers who purchase the service from a seller. If a service is $100, a buyer would have to pay $105.5 and so on. Smaller purchases also come with an “order fee.”
This one is fixed at $2.5 and applies to purchases under $75.
How to Get Paid and Withdraw Money From Fiverr?
As a freelancer, you’re getting paid in advance – that’s how the platform works. However, you don’t get your money immediately. The client needs to make a payment and you’ll get your money only when the agreed work is finished.
Before you do that, you need to set up your payment method. When discussing payment methods, Fiverr offers a few of them, such as:
- PayPal
- Credit Card
- Payoneer
- Wise Bank Transfer
The availability of these methods will depend on your location. For example, in our case, we could choose from PayPal and credit cards only. Regardless, go to your profile and in “Billing and Payments” set up the payment method by following the steps.

The minimum withdrawal from Fiverr is $1 and there are no fees on Fiverr’s side. However, PayPal’s conversion is problematic, as well as the fact that each transaction is from $1 to $10, depending on the amount of money.
When using Payoneer, the minimal withdrawal is $30 and the withdrawal fee of $1 is there. The Wise Bank Transfer won’t work in every country but it’s great because withdrawals are instant and there’s no minimum withdrawal limit.
However, this transfer has a flat fee of around $4 per payment. Despite its conversion fees, we prefer PayPal because it’s straightforward. The only downside is long waiting times of 7 to 14 days before the money arrives at PayPal.
If you’re an ordinary seller, you’ll wait 14 days, whereas, Pro sellers wait for only 7.
Refunds & Cancellations
Let us cover an important clause in this Fiverr review – the one about cancellations and refunds. If you’re a buyer, it’s good to know that despite upfront payments, your payment is SAFE with Fiverr. As said, it takes 14 days for the money to arrive in the seller’s account after it’s released from the escrow.
To release it, you have to approve the work – Fiverr won’t do that for you. If you’re dissatisfied, you can always contact the seller for further revision until his/her work meets your requirements. However, you have 3 days from the moment the seller hands over the work to react accordingly.
If you fail, Fiverr will take the money from the escrow and hand it to the seller. The good news is that you can cancel your order if the freelancer you’ve chosen doesn’t meet your expectations. In this case, the money will be refunded.
Overall, Fiverr’s payments are safe and users rarely have problems. We dislike its higher 20% fees for sellers accompanied by service and “order fees” for buyers that make purchases more expensive.

Customer Support
In terms of customer support, we’re satisfied with what we got in our Fiverr review. The platform can be contacted through email or by submitting a ticket. These are similar. We must say the support team is helpful and eager to fix your problems.
The only issue is response time, which tends to be longer than expected. After sending a request, we had to wait for nearly 24 hours to get a response. Urgent problems won’t be fixed promptly but at least, they will be fixed and Fiverr is very serious about that.

Our team members had a few disputes that needed customer support’s intervention. In every case, Fiverr’s support team resolved the situation to make both parties happy – the buyer and the seller. When discussing support, we should mention on-site solutions.
Namely, Fiverr’s site is filled with nifty guides and tutorials to help you get started. We like its helpful tricks and videos that frequently hide the answer to all your questions. Another perk is the community forum, where you can get in touch with other Fiverr users.
From here, you can get all of your questions answered by administrators and other users who are just like you. In our Upwork test, the support team was slightly faster to respond. However, Upwork has live chat support, alas, it isn’t working 24/7.
